More leisure driving and economic development has increased the number of vehicles on Japan's roadways each year. This has contributed to more automobile accidents and traffic congestion problems. At Kyosan, our goal is to do our part to assure drivers of a safe, congestion-free and care-free driving experience. We've done this through the development of numerous traffic-related systems and devices including our road traffic control systems, signal controllers, terminal devices, various displays and signage, and even parking meters. Traffic detectors and signal controllers serve as examples of how we meet this challenge. Each year, these become more sophisticated functionally and more new products are developed. Signal controllers in particular are facing higher expectations to be able to accurately detect lines of vehicles and, through a graphical processing sensor, be able to detect and enable effective measures to be taken to manage areas of traffic congestion. Road traffic control systems information boards, car navigation systems, and ITS also require our sensors and various devices in order to perform their roles. We also respond to pedestrian traffic, in many value-added ways such as informing pedestrians of wait times and taking measures to assist the visually-impaired. These all add value to our signaling systems.
